Admissions

Give yourself time to complete the process.

Ecclesia reviews applications on a rolling basis, but completing your admission requirements by the priority date gives you more time for financial aid, housing, registration, and enrollment preparation.

Fall Admission June 1

Priority application deadline

Complete your application and admission requirements by this date when possible for fall enrollment.

Spring Admission November 1

Priority application deadline

Complete your application and admission requirements by this date when possible for spring enrollment.

Concurrent Enrollment 4 Weeks Before Term Start

Recommended application timing

High school students planning to enroll concurrently should complete the application process at least four weeks before the term begins.

Rolling Review After Priority Dates

Applications may still be considered

Applications received after a priority deadline may still be reviewed when there is enough time to complete the required enrollment steps before the semester begins.

Enrollment Deposit

Depositing earlier costs less.

Admitted Springdale Campus students use the following enrollment-deposit schedule. Deposits are non-refundable.

Early Deposit $100

Through March 31

The lowest enrollment deposit amount for admitted students preparing to enroll.

Standard Deposit $200

April 1 – May 31

The enrollment deposit during the middle of the fall enrollment cycle.

Final Deposit Period $300

June 1 – Enrollment Validation

The enrollment deposit for students completing this step as fall arrival approaches.

Financial Aid

Earlier is usually better.

Financial-aid processing can take time, especially when additional documents are requested. Complete your FAFSA and respond to Financial Aid requests as early as possible.

FAFSA

File as soon as the FAFSA is available.

Add Ecclesia using federal school code 038553 so Financial Aid can receive your FAFSA information.

Requested Documents

Respond promptly.

If Financial Aid requests verification documents or other information, submit them as soon as possible so your eligibility can be finalized.

Arkansas Aid

Watch state program deadlines.

Arkansas scholarship and grant programs may have separate application dates. Review current state requirements when planning your financial aid.

International Students

Plan early for deposits, payment, and travel.

International students use a separate payment schedule. Do not use the domestic enrollment-deposit amounts above.

Fall Enrollment

$2,500 international deposit July 1
Remaining balance August 1 or before travel

Spring Enrollment

$2,500 international deposit December 1
Remaining balance January 2 or before travel
